Crafting Compelling Title Tags and Meta Descriptions
The first elements customers see in search results are your title tag and meta description. Make them count.
Title Tags
A good title tag includes the product name and keywords that potential buyers search for. For example, if you're selling a portable phone charger, a strong title would be:
“Portable Phone Charger 10000mAh | Fast Charging Power Bank”
This approach gives clear information while using important keywords.
Meta Descriptions
Your meta description should effectively summarize what your product offers. For instance:
“Charge your devices on the go with our Portable 10000mAh Phone Charger. Compatible with all smartphones, lightweight, and perfect for travel!”
This description not only informs but also encourages clicks from potential buyers.

Optimizing Images for Better Experience and SEO
High-quality images greatly impact the user experience on product pages. Here’s how to optimize images:
Use High-Quality Images
Clear, high-resolution images help potential buyers understand the product better and lead to increased conversion rates.

Optimize Image File Names and Alt Text
Before uploading, rename your image files descriptively. Instead of "IMG1234.jpg," use "portable-phone-charger-10000mAh.jpg."
Additionally, use alt text to improve accessibility and image optimization. For example:
Alt Text: “Portable phone charger 10000mAh in use”
This practice helps search engines index your images better.

Utilizing Structured Data for Rich Snippets
Using structured data, or schema markup, clarifies content for search engines, increasing the chances of rich snippets in search results.
Implement Relevant Schema
For product pages, use structured data types like Product, Offer, and Review. This information provides critical product insights directly in search results, such as ratings and availability.
Testing Structured Data
Regularly validate your structured data with tools like Google’s Structured Data Testing Tool to ensure everything functions correctly.
